REFLECTIONS FROM FR. RICK

"I Love Coming to Church!"
 
I've been delighted and humbled to hear so many new folks tell me how much they are enjoying St. Michael's and how welcomed and accepted they feel. The light of Christ burns within us and I'm grateful that through your love so many others are experiencing the good news and embrace of God's reconciling love in Jesus Christ.
 
At our Annual Meeting in January I asked: "If St. Michael's were to disappear off the face of the earth tomorrow, other than our members, would anyone in College Park notice that we were gone, and those who did notice, would they care?" This is a serious and important question to consider because it invites us to consider God's purpose of our existence as a faith community and forces us to examine how we are impacting our community by living our core mission to: Love God. Love Others. Serve the World... and to be intentional in putting this mission into action.
 
Two of the many goals that I shared at the Annual Meeting were:
  1. Starting a Children's Family Ministry to reach the hearts and minds of unchurched parents and children in College Park and beyond with the Good News of God's reconciling love in Jesus Christ.
  2. Outreach in College Park to those in need.
For the next two Sunday's after the 10:15 service I invite you to join me for Coffee Hour with Fr. Rick when we will discuss these two goals along with some other plans for the fall and where we sense God is leading us. It's an exciting time and God is making a difference in our lives and the lives of those who visit. Thank you.

Children's Family Service Debuts Sept. 17!

The exciting new Children's Family Service begins at St. Michael's on SUNDAY, SEPT. 17!  Designed for College Park area families looking for a church service that is friendly and targeted for children and their parents, the service will last from 9-9:30 a.m. and will be held every Sunday.

Youth News 


 Jamaican Mission Trip Creates Unbreakable Bonds
By Luke Jaberg

 I recently went on the Son Servants mission trip to Jamaica. There were some things that stood out to me in my experience.  One was the VBS where I made bonds with the kids from another country. I also became friends with students across our nation and created an unbreakable bond with them. The biggest impact was going to the Manchester Infirmary to see all those sick people that I cannot help physically, but I can pray over them.  I gave them hugs and candy.

Luke worked alongside fellow students from St. Michael's as well as students from across the country in Jamaica.
